Object of the Bill
An Act to amend the Anti-Money Laundering Act, 2013, to empower the Financial Intelligence Authority and supervisory authorities to levy administrative penalties for breach of the provisions of the Act.

The Anti-Money Laundering (Amendment) Bill, 2022
Sponsored By Hon. Kiryowa Kiwanuka (Attorney General)
Committee: The Committee on Finance, Planning and Economic Development
